Alaska Highway News Across Western Canada, 146 rigs are working out of 547, for a utilization rate of 27%. Alberta has 94 rigs working out of 385, with 24% of its fleet is being utilized.

Man dies in Onion Lake detachment cell

Man dies in Onion Lake detachment cell

RCMP report on Saturday, Oct. 12, shortly after 8 a.m., an adult male was located unresponsive in the Onion Lake RCMP Detachment cell area. Officers began CPR until EMS arrived. EMS continued CPR and the male was pronounced deceased on scene.

Indigenous groups interested in Oblates land

Indigenous groups interested in Oblates land

A group of Indigenous leaders are expressing interest in purchasing land owned by the Oblates of Mary Immaculate in the government house area, with a view to adding healing lodges and other buildings there.
